I hired Efficient Systems to deal with my water heater in the house I rent out near Garfield Park. The pilot light kept winking out when the burner would quit at the end of a heating cycle. I had pulled my hair out and spent most of three days trying to diagnose and repair the thing myself. They told me it was probably the massive amount of lime in the tank getting too hot and exuding more heat than the pilot light thermocouple could take. That made sense, and it was not worth trying to salvage that water heater, so I had them install a new one. They did it for a flat ~$1350 or so.

DO NOT HIRE THIS COMPANY. There is promise of doing a comprehensive pool leak detection. However our experience comprised of a gentleman in swim trunks using a fanta 20 oz soda bottle filled with red dye and just pouring it around potential cracks. He didn't wear scuba gear, didn't take the lights out (which is a must). He said the lights were leaking and was confident. So we fixed the lights just to have someone tell us the lights will always show a leak if they are not taken out prior to testing. We spent over 500 dollars filling our pool for him, paid him 350, fixed the lights for over 200 based on his recommendation. He never pressure tested the pipes or even got under the water.
